Understanding Your Kia Ceed’s Key System
The Kia Ceed generally comes geared up with either a standard metal key or a more advanced key fob system, which uses additional functions such as remote locking and opening, engine start, and alarm activation. Comprehending these key types is vital for understanding your alternatives when it pertains to replacements.
Key Type | Description | Replacement Process |
---|---|---|
Standard Key | Fundamental key for manual locking and ignition. | Can be cut at a car dealership or locksmith. |
Key Fob | Electronic key with remote functions and a transponder chip. | Needs shows by a dealer or licensed locksmith. |
Types of Kia Ceed Keys
-
Traditional Metal Key: Used in older designs or base trims, these keys run solely through a mechanical locking mechanism.
-
Key Fob: This advanced key consists of a transponder chip that interacts with the car’s ignition system, along with buttons for remote locking, unlocking, and other functions.

How to Replace Your Kia Ceed Key
The process of changing a Kia Picanto Spare Key Ceed Replacement Key, Md.Chaosdorf.De, Ceed key can vary based upon the key type you own. Here’s a step-by-step guide for each:
1. Changing a Traditional Key
If you have a standard metal key, the replacement procedure is straightforward:
- Visit a Locksmith or Dealership: You can go to either a car dealership or a regional locksmith.
- Offer Necessary Documentation: Be prepared to show evidence of ownership, such as your automobile registration and ID.
- Get the Key Cut: The locksmith professional or dealership will cut a new key based upon your existing key or car requirements.
Anticipated Cost: Replacing a traditional key can range from ₤ 50 to ₤ 100.
2. Replacing a Key Fob
When it comes to key fobs, the procedure is more complicated due to their electronic parts. Here’s How Much Is A Kia Key Fob to proceed:
- Contact Your Dealership: This is frequently the most reputable alternative for getting a replacement key fob.
- Offer Vehicle Identification: The dealership will need your Vehicle Identification Number (VIN) and proof of ownership.
- Setting the Key Fob: Once you get the new key fob, it will need to be programmed to your automobile. This is usually done by the dealer or a specialized locksmith.
Anticipated Cost: The cost to replace a key fob can vary from ₤ 150 to ₤ 600, depending on the design and if you need shows services.

Key Replacement FAQs
1. How long does it take to get a replacement key for a Kia Ceed?
The time can differ based on the kind of key. Conventional keys can often be made on the area, while key fobs can take anywhere from 1 to 2 days, particularly if they require to be purchased from the manufacturer.
2. Can I set a replacement key fob myself?
A lot of contemporary key fobs require specialized devices to program, so it’s suggested to go through a dealership or a certified locksmith professional.
3. Just how much will I require to pay for a new key if I’ve lost all my keys?
If you’ve lost all your keys, the replacement procedure typically will be more pricey, possibly varying between ₤ 300 and ₤ 600, depending upon the automobile model and key type.
4. What should I do if my key fob isn’t working appropriately?
Attempt changing the key fob battery initially. If that does not resolve the concern, you need to seek advice from a licensed locksmith or your car dealership for more assessment.
5. Exist any service warranties that cover key replacement?
Lots of car insurance coverage cover lost or taken keys, so it’s advisable to examine your coverage information. Furthermore, some dealers might offer service warranties that cover key replacement during the service warranty period.
